Winner of the Midlands Enterprise Awards.
Macro Cafe
Macro Cafe is one of the 2021 winners of the SME Midlands Enterprise Awards.
Scroll to keep reading
Macro Cafe is one of the 2021 winners of the SME Midlands Enterprise Awards.